Police investigate deaths

NAMPA (AP) - Police in the southwestern Idaho city of Nampa are investigating what they call the suspicious deaths of a married couple found in their home.

Nampa police Sgt. Joe Ramirez said police found the bodies Tuesday after they were asked to check on the couple - a 68-year-old woman and a 70-year-old man.

KBOI-TV reports that police said a co-worker called for a welfare check after one resident failed to show up for work or call in.

Police said the circumstances of the deaths are under investigation. The names of the couple were not immediately released pending notification of relatives.

Ramirez says there's no danger to the public.
